If you're looking for a short hike, try the trail to the 50-meter waterfall above the town of San Ramón. From the main road, you can drive up the gravel road (motorcycle or 4x4 vehicle recommended) to the halfway point, then continue on foot for a 1-hour hike up to the waterfall. Can also wade in the water (knee- to waist-deep). NO guide required!

Embark from the house to take a guided hike to the "hidden" waterfall of Las Cuchillas, a secluded town high up on the volcano slope. The waterfall is the source of drinking water for the town, so there is a small pool provided for swimming. Hike is about 5 hours round trip from the house.

Hike to the lagoon crater of the (inactive) Maderas volcano (guide required). The full hike is about 8 hours round-trip from the house, or 3-4 hours round-trip to the "mirador" halfway lookout point. The trail entrance at Finca Magdalena is a 10-minute walk from the house. We can organize a hike for you that includes a bilingual guide, entrance fees, and packed lunches.

Hike to the crater of the active Concepción volcano (guide required). The full hike is about 10 hours round-trip from the house, departing at 5:00am to take a short bus ride across the isthmus to the trail entrance. We can organize a hike for you that includes a bilingual guide, all transport and entrance fees, and packed lunches.
